
Thursday May 25th, 1997 Parliaments / Funkadelic was inducted
into the Rock and Roll hall of Fame. This Honor was shared with fellow inductees:
The Bee gees, Buffalo Springfield, Crosby, Stills, & Nash, The Jackson Five,
Joni Mitchell and The Young Rascals. The 12th Annual Induction Ceremony took
place at the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ame & Museum in Cleveland, Ohio. this
was the first Induction held in Cleveland.
The Rock and Roll Hall of fame Foundation was organized in
1983. The Hall of Fame is now an exhibit at the museum which opened to world
wide acclaim, Labor Day week-end of 1995.
